Navy Ship Named For Gay Rights Leader Harvey Milk Launched
The USNS Harvey Milk, the first Navy ship named in honor of an LGBTQ rights leader, was christened and launched in San Diego on Saturday. Continue reading “Navy Ship Named For Gay Rights Leader Harvey Milk Launched”
Biden Infrastructure Bill Passes In House 228-26
The Biden infrastructure bill finally was put to a vote in the House on Friday evening, passing by a bipartisan vote of 228-206. After months of wrangling between moderate and progressive Democrats, the $1 trillion infrastructure package heads to President Biden’s desk to be signed into law. U.S. Added 531K Jobs In October, Unemployment Drops To 4.6%
The U.S. added 531K jobs during the month of October (more than expected) and the unemployment rate fell from 4.8% to 4.6% according to the Labor Department. Continue reading “U.S. Added 531K Jobs In October, Unemployment Drops To 4.6%”

More Than 1,000 LGBTQ Elected Officials Will Be Serving In The U.S.
Following the events of Tuesday night’s elections across the country, the United States appears to have elected more than 1,000 concurrently serving LGBTQ officials for the first time in history. Continue reading “More Than 1,000 LGBTQ Elected Officials Will Be Serving In The U.S.”
